my thinking is to park on a steep hill with the bow headed uphill, hit the empty for the front center tank and run it till its empty, pull the rear bags out, hit empty to clear the lines and that should be all that is needed. quess you could also pour some bio-antifreeze down the vent for the front tank to help purge any water out while its emptying.
I pull the bags out unhook all the lines and blow them out with one of of those high velocity air pumps.
At the local dealer winterizing the ballast consists of draining the bags, removing them, then hitting drain again.
There shouldn't be enough water left to hurt anything.
If you have the means blowing air through the lines then you can do that as well.
